TitleLetter from Peggy Sinclair to Elizabeth Taylor Cadbury
LevelItem
Date[n.d. 27 October 1949]
DescriptionWriting from Northlands in Johannesburg, Peggy Sinclair describes a recent holiday including a visit to the National Park and refers to plans for her forthcoming wedding. Her letter includes poignant remarks about the death of her father.

A small photograph is enclosed within this letter showing Peggy Sinclair riding a pony called Marmalade.
